
About Wolfgang Petry
Wolfgang "Wolle" Petry (born Franz Hubert Wolfgang Remling, 22 September 1951) is a German schlager musician and songwriter from Cologne, Germany. In 1997, he was recognized as the leading German-language musician in terms of chart performance for that year, largely due to the success of his album "Alles". Petry received the Echo award for "Best Folk/Pop Artist National/International" consecutively from 1997 to 2001. He was also awarded the Goldene Stimmgabel for Most Successful German Solo Pop Act in 1996
